Design and Display
The S25 Plus features a 6.7‑inch QHD+ Dynamic AMOLED display with a 120‑Hz refresh rate. The screen is protected by Gorilla Glass Armor and offers excellent brightness and colour accuracy. The phone’s aluminium frame gives it a sturdy yet premium feel. It’s thicker and heavier than the S25 Edge but still manageable at 200 g. Colour options include Black, Green and Cream, appealing to both conservative and adventurous tastes.
Performance
Like its siblings, the S25 Plus uses the Snapdragon 8 Elite for Galaxy processor paired with 12 GB of RAM. Everyday tasks are seamless, and gaming performance is top notch. The phone comes in 256 GB and 512 GB storage variants, neither of which supports microSD expansion. Thanks to improved thermal management, the S25 Plus sustains performance longer than thinner models, making it ideal for gaming and multitasking.
Camera and Battery
The S25 Plus features a triple‑camera system: a 50‑MP main sensor, a 12‑MP ultra‑wide lens and a 10‑MP telephoto lens with 3× optical zoom. Photos are sharp and vibrant, and the 3× zoom adds versatility absent on the S25 Edge. A 12‑MP front camera supports 4K video recording. Battery life is another strong point—the 4,900 mAh cell easily lasts a full day. Charging options include 45‑W wired and 25‑W wireless charging, plus reverse wireless charging for accessories.
Verdict
The Galaxy S25 Plus offers the best balance of performance, features and price among Samsung’s 2025 flagships. It delivers a large, high‑resolution display, strong cameras, robust battery life and long software support. While it lacks the 200‑MP sensor and S Pen of the S25 Ultra, its lower price makes it a more sensible choice for most users.
